Indulge in the savory delight of beef shawarma, a popular Middle Eastern dish featuring marinated beef that is slow-cooked and thinly sliced. Wrapped in warm pita bread and topped with fresh vegetables and sauces, this flavorful dish is perfect for a quick meal or a satisfying snack.

How to Make Beef Shawarma

  1. Ingredients:
    • 500g beef (sirloin or flank steak), thinly sliced
    • 3 tbsp olive oil
    • 2 tbsp vinegar (white or apple cider)
    • 3 cloves garlic, minced
    • 1 tsp ground cumin
    • 1 tsp ground coriander
    • 1 tsp paprika
    • 1/2 tsp turmeric
    • 1/2 tsp cinnamon
    • Salt and pepper to taste
    • Pita bread or flatbreads
    • Fresh vegetables (lettuce, tomatoes, cucumbers)
    • Tahini sauce or garlic sauce for serving
  2. Marinate the Beef:
    • In a bowl, combine olive oil, vinegar, minced garlic, cumin, coriander, paprika, turmeric, cinnamon, salt, and pepper. Add the sliced beef and mix well. Cover and marinate in the refrigerator for at least 1 hour, preferably overnight.
  3. Cook the Beef:
    • Heat a skillet or grill over medium-high heat. Add the marinated beef in batches, cooking until browned and cooked through, about 5-7 minutes. Remove from heat and let it rest for a few minutes.
  4. Assemble the Shawarma:
    • Warm the pita bread. Layer the cooked beef on the bread, then add fresh vegetables and drizzle with tahini or garlic sauce.
  5. Serve:
    • Roll or fold the pita to enclose the filling. Serve immediately with extra sauce on the side.
